SBI Apprentice Recruitment 2026: State Bank of India (SBI) has released a notification for the engagement of Apprentices under the Apprenticeship Act 1961. The notice has been issued by the Central Recruitment & Promotion Department, Corporate Centre, Mumbai. The SBI Apprentice Recruitment 2026 covers 7150 posts across various units. The online application window begins on 19 May 2026 through official apprenticeship portals as per notification details issued recently. The online application process remains open from 19 May 2026 to 8 June 2026. Candidates will apply through the official SBI apprenticeship portal. The recruitment drive is conducted for a one-year training period. The examination schedule will be notified later. Eligibility and age criteria Candidates applying for SBI Apprentice Recruitment 2026 must hold a graduate degree in any discipline from a recognised university. The prescribed age limit is 20 to 28 years, calculated as on April 30, 2026. Age relaxation will be applicable as per government rules for reserved categories. Selection process and fees The selection process for SBI Apprentice Recruitment 2026 comprises a written examination, followed by a local language test, document verification, and medical examination. Candidates must qualify at each stage as per SBI criteria. Application fee is Rs. 300 for General, OBC and EWS categories, while SC, ST and PWD candidates are exempted from payment. Fees are payable through online mode only. Further updates will be issued on the official SBI portal.
